Change entity status changes type AFTER DB write completes

I *think* I just found the cause of a major problem I've been having and I thought I would share with others in case you have encountered this or some day do.

I was getting script errors like:

Script Exception OccurredThe record you are attempting to load has a different type: customer from the  type specified: lead.


The code throwing the error was invoked from an AfterSubmit UE script.

The scenario that causes the problem is this:[LIST=1]
[*]Lead record
[*]Change status to CUSTOMER - Closed/Won
[*]Save
[*]Script gets an instance of the record with nlapiGetNewRecord
[*]Script needs a writable copy so it loads the record using the type and id from the result of nlapiGetNewRecord[/LIST]The problem is that nlapiGetNewRecord().getRecordType() returns 'lead' but actually NetSuite has changed the type to 'customer'.  So when you try to load the record using 'lead' as the type is throws the error.
